Chicago, IL
Residents from Chicago' s New City neighborhood can be forgiven for not being too relieved that convicted killer/rapist Andre Crawford is eligible for the death penalty.
47-year-old Crawford was found guilty of 11 murders, nine rapes and an attempted murder in a Chicago trial last week.
The reason is they have heard "we got the killer" before. They heard it for years in the South Side neighborhoods of Englewood and New City but the murders of vulnerable women during the 1990's continued.
In fact, in the same neighborhood and time period Crawford preyed, police charged Hubert Geralds Jr., with six murders, Geoffrey Griffin with one murder--suspecting him of eight more-and Gregory Clepper with fourteen murders.
At one point, police said three killers were murdering women within 12 blocks of each other--two in the same abandoned building.
